Cubical Pneumatic Cushion Triaxial Soil Test Unit

1993 
A cubical triaxial unit (CTU) was designed and built that used pneumatically pressurized flexible cushions to apply a three-dimensional, independently controlled, compressive stress state to a cubical soil sample measuring 50.8 mm along each side. The apparatus was computer controlled and could operate safely up to pressure levels of 1 MPa. The performance of the CTU was evaluated by comparing it to data obtained from an existing cylindrical triaxial device. Also, data from the CTU were used to validate Bailey and Johnson’s (1989) soil compaction model. The CTU will be used to determine how soils react to three independent principal stresses, and to aid in the development of finite element techniques to predict soil and soil-machine behavior.
